235,267,008,480,000 is an even composite number composed of six pr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 235267008480000 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 6 prime factors (large circles) and 2430 divisors.

235267008480000 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, four hundred thirty divisors.

Prime factorization of 235267008480000:

28 × 32 × 54 × 72 × 532 × 1187

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 53 × 53 × 1187)
